Design: Prospective cohort studyProspective cohort study Setting: Sport Concussion clinic Participants: Patients diagnosed with a concussion and returned to the clinic after resuming exercise. Intervention: Assessment of risk factors Outcome measures: Our main outcome variable was recurrence of symptoms with exercise after being symptom free at rest while recovering from a sport-related concussion. Co-factors included age, gender, loss of consciousness with injury, prior concussions (diagnosed and undiagnosed), post-concussion symptom scale (PCSS) score, time until clinical presentation, and duration of symptoms. Main Results: Of the 217 patients included, 25 (12%) experienced a return of symptoms. Losing consciousness at the time of injury (aOR=0.079, 95%CI=0.003–0.563) and a longer time period between injury and clinic presentation (aOR=0.936, 95%CI=0.877–0.984) were associated with a decreased risk of symptoms recurring with exercise, while those athletes that had sustained previous undiagnosed concussions (aOR=5.036, 95%CI=1.634–16.83), and had suffered a longer duration of symptoms at rest (aOR=1.006, 95%CI=1.002–1.010) were at increased risk of symptoms recurrence with exercise. Conclusions: Relatively few athletes who are symptom free at rest after a concussion will have a recurrence of symptoms when they start exercising. The risk of symptoms recurring with exercise may be higher among those athletes who have sustained previous undiagnosed concussion and had a longer period of symptoms at re.
